Head of Projects – Mechanical and Electrical
We're currently seeking a dynamic and experienced individual to join our client’s team as the Head of Projects across a portfolio of buildings in London.
You will need to have a background in Mechanical or Electrical Building Services, as the majority of projects will be mechanical or electrical systems / building services plant upgrades, building refurbishments and energy related decarbonisation projects.
As the Head of Projects, you'll be responsible for leading and managing a team of Project Managers in all aspects of project planning, execution, and delivery. You'll play a crucial role in ensuring the successful completion of projects while achieving the desired outcomes and meeting client expectations.
As the Head of Projects, you will:
- Lead and oversee the entire project lifecycle, from cradle to grave.
- Develop and implement project plans, including defining project scope, objectives, and deliverables.
- Coordinate and collaborate with cross-functional teams, including project managers, engineers, and stakeholders.
- Allocate resources effectively to ensure project milestones and deadlines are met.
- Full profit and loss responsibility for the division.
- Monitor the progress of your projects, identify any risk and create an appropriate strategy to reduce the exposure to risks
- Ensure effective communication and collaboration among team members and stakeholders.
- Ensure adherence to project budgets and financial targets.
- Lead regular project’s status meetings and provide timely updates to senior management.
- Manage client relationships, ensuring their needs and expectations are met throughout the project.
- Manage divisions forecast
- Maximise profit through cost reductions and better buying of subcontractor services.
